Requested Agenda Item Description: The Council will vote on the proposed 3rd Amendment to an Interlocal Cooperation Agreement between Salt Lake County and the Cottonwood Heights Community Development and Renewal Agency regarding the County’s participation in the Canyon Centre Community Development project area. The 3rd Amendment to the ILA updates the project area plan and project area budget. The amendment does not change any financial terms of the County’s participation in the project area.
